Zimbabwe's White Population in Sharp Decline


A new population report shows a sharp decline in the number of white Zimbabweans remaining in the country – just about 50,000 compared with more than 300,000 in the mid-1990s.

Reporter Chris Gande of VOA’s Studio 7 for Zimbabwe spoke with Frans Cronje of the Institute of International Race Relations in South Africa, who attributed the sharp reduction in Zimbabwe’s white population to the longrunning political crisis.
